PROCESS AND APPARATUS FOR THE PRODUCTION OF SUBSTANTIALLY WATER-INSOLUBLE LINEAR AMMONIUM POLYPHOSPHATES

    Abstract: 1446260 Ammonium polyphosphates HOECHST AG 10 April 1974 [14 June 1973] 15885/74 Heading C1A Linear ammonium polyphosphates, where n=10-1000, being water-insoluble or having a controlled water-insolubility, are prepared by reacting equimolecular proportions of ammonium orthophosphate and phosphorus pentoxide with gaseous ammonia at 170-350‹ C. while continuously and simultaneously mixing, kneading and comminuting the reactants. The water-insolubility of the final product may be predetermined by the use of a certain reaction temperature, the water-insolubility increasing with increased temperature (e.g. watersolubility is 22% at 200‹ C., 13% at 210 ‹C, 9% at 230‹ C., 6% at 250‹ C. and 2-3% at 270‹ C.). The preparation may be carried out in an apparatus, Fig. 1, in which the solid reactants are delivered from reservoirs 1 and 1 1 , via weighing means 2 and 2 1 , through a conduit 3 to a reactor 4. The latter is a closed trough provided with a heating jacket through which a heating medium is circulated through an inlet 6 and outlet 6 1 . Ammonia is introduced at 4 by a supply tube 7 and distributed across the surface of the reaction mass, preferably by means of a tube provided with a plurality of small perforations. Excess ammonia escapes via 9. Implements 10 (normally two double Z-shaped blades) mix, knead and comminute the reaction material. The reaction product is delivered via 14 and cooling means 11 to a sieving or screening mechanism 12. Oversize material may be returned to the reactor.

    AGENT AND PROCESS FOR DESULFURIZING MOLTEN METALS

    Abstract: HOE 89/H 010 Agent and process for desulfurizing molten metals An agent for desulfurizing molten metals, in particular molten iron, comprises a CaC2/CaO crystal blend with a maximum of 62% by weight of CaC2, gas-evolving substances and 0 to 44% by weight of metallic magnesium as the components. For desulfurizing molten metals, in particular molten iron, using this agent, either the mixture comprising both the CaC2/CaO crystal blend and gas-evolving substances, and the magnesium, are fluidized separately and the two fluidized products are combined immediately before they enter the melt, or the CaC2/CaO crystal blend, gasevolving substances and magnesium components are fluidized together and the fluidized product is introduced into the melt.
